Anyways, this is a small script which just projects your text onto the screen into a spinning circle.

That's pretty much it though... I swear!
Image

Updates:
Oops! Fixed a serious error in the while loop.

;Circle 1.01
;Made by BlueThen on April 16, 2008.
;Last updated April 25, 2008.
;To install and use, paste this code into your remotes (alt + r)
;Then type /circle <message>, or right click on the channel or status and click "Circle."
menu channel,status {
  Circle: { circle $$?:"Message:" }
}
alias circle { if ($1- == $null) echo -a 4Syntax: /circle <message here>
  else {
    window -paoCzdk0 +tnbL @Circle -1 -1 400 400 | window -poCzdhk0 +tnbL @cir.buf -1 -1 800 800 
set %cir.clo n | circle.init $1- } }
alias -l circle.init {
  set %cir.len $calc($len($1-)+1)
set %cir.msg $replace($1-,$chr(32), ) $+   | set %cir.f 0 | circle.frame }
alias -l circle.frame {
  if (%cir.clo != y) { %cir.x = 1 | %cir.spa = $calc(359 / %cir.len)
    drawtext @cir.buf 0 Tahoma 40 230 230 Made By BlueThen | drawtext @cir.buf 0 Tahoma 40 240 280 BlueThen.com 
    while (%cir.x < %cir.len) { %cir.char = $mid(%cir.msg,%cir.x,1)
      drawtext @cir.buf 0 Tahoma 40 $calc(400 + (300 * $cos($calc(%cir.x * %cir.spa + %cir.f)).deg)) $calc(350 + (300 * $sin($calc(%cir.x * %cir.spa + %cir.f)).deg)) $mid(%cir.msg,%cir.x,1)
    inc %cir.x 1 }
    drawcopy -m @cir.buf 0 0 800 800 @circle 0 0 400 400 | clear @cir.buf | dec %cir.f 3
.timer -ho 1 0 circle.frame } | else unset %cir.clo }
on *:close:@circle: window -c @cir.buf | set %cir.clo y | unset %cir.len %cir.msg %cir.f %cir.spa %cir.x %cir.char

Ēl (Hebrew: אל) Northwest Semitic word and name translated into English as either \'god\' or \'God\' or left untranslated as El, depending on the context.

In the Levant as a whole, El or Il was the supreme god, the father of humankind and all creatures and the husband of the Goddess Asherah as attested in the tablets of Ugarit.

The word El was found at the top of a list of gods as the Ancient of Gods or the Father of all Gods, in the ruins of the Royal Library of the Ebla civilization, in the archaeological site of Tell Mardikh in Syria dated to 2300 BC. He may have been a desert god at some point, as the myths say that he had two wives and built a sanctuary with them and his new children in the desert. El had fathered many gods, but most important were Hadad, Yam and Mot, each of whom has similar attributes to the Greek gods Zeus, Poseidon or Ophion, and Hades or Thanatos respectively. Ancient Greek mythographers identified El with Cronus (not Chronos).
